Days 2 - 3: Moscow

The city of Moscow was founded in 1147 as a wooden fortress, which developed into the Kremlin as we know it today. Over the years Moscow has grown into a city of immense contrasts – on the one hand a city with many great historical buildings, on the other hand a vibrant modern city of over eight million people. Days 5 - 7: St. Petersburg

Formerly Leningrad, St Petersburg was the capital of Russia until the October Revolution in 1917. Today it is a city of beautiful baroque palaces, elaborate cathedrals and picturesque canals. It is also home to one of the world’s greatest art collections, the Hermitage.

St. Petersburg

A panoramic city tour, where you will see such stunning buildings as the Hermitage, the Admiralty and more.

Peterhof

A full day excursion featuring Peterhof, Peter the Great’s beautiful summer palace. Admire the extensive gardens, stunning water features and ornate decoration inside the palace.

Peter & Paul Fortress

A half day excursion to the place where Peter the Great laid the foundation stone of the city. An impressive collection of buildings can be found in this fortress built on an island in the Neva River.

The following optional trips will normally be available and can be booked with your Tour Manager once in St. Petersburg.

The Hermitage

No visit to St. Petersburg would be complete without seeing the Hermitage, home to one of the finest art collections in the world. Housed in the beautiful Winter Palace, it is home to some two million works of art. The collection was started by Peter the Great and then expanded by successive rulers.
